|   /**
 | ||||
|    * M260: Send data to a I2C slave device | ||||
|    * | ||||
|    * This is a PoC, the formating and arguments for the GCODE will | ||||
|    * change to be more compatible, the current proposal is: | ||||
|    * | ||||
|    *  M260 A<slave device address base 10> ; Sets the I2C slave address the data will be sent to | ||||
|    * | ||||
|    *  M260 B<byte-1 value in base 10> | ||||
|    *  M260 B<byte-2 value in base 10> | ||||
|    *  M260 B<byte-3 value in base 10> | ||||
|    * | ||||
|    *  M260 S1 ; Send the buffered data and reset the buffer | ||||
|    *  M260 R1 ; Reset the buffer without sending data | ||||
|    * | ||||
|    */ | ||||
|   inline void gcode_M260() { | ||||
|     // Set the target address
 | ||||
|     if (code_seen('A')) i2c.address(code_value_byte()); | ||||
| 
 | ||||
|     // Add a new byte to the buffer
 | ||||
|     if (code_seen('B')) i2c.addbyte(code_value_byte()); | ||||
| 
 | ||||
|     // Flush the buffer to the bus
 | ||||
|     if (code_seen('S')) i2c.send(); | ||||
| 
 | ||||
|     // Reset and rewind the buffer
 | ||||
|     else if (code_seen('R')) i2c.reset(); | ||||
|   } | ||||
| 
 | ||||
|   /**
 | ||||
|    * M261: Request X bytes from I2C slave device | ||||
|    * | ||||
|    * Usage: M261 A<slave device address base 10> B<number of bytes> | ||||
|    */ | ||||
|   inline void gcode_M261() { | ||||
|     if (code_seen('A')) i2c.address(code_value_byte()); | ||||
| 
 | ||||
|     uint8_t bytes = code_seen('B') ? code_value_byte() : 1; | ||||
| 
 | ||||
|     if (i2c.addr && bytes && bytes <= TWIBUS_BUFFER_SIZE) { | ||||
|       i2c.relay(bytes); | ||||
|     } | ||||
|     else { | ||||
|       SERIAL_ERROR_START; | ||||
|       SERIAL_ERRORLN("Bad i2c request"); | ||||
|     } | ||||
|   } | ||||
